The Dog is among the most desired and hated breed of dogs. Frequently seen fully coiffed in both competition or strolling using their proprietors, their fur concurrently pouffed high and trimmed close, poodles seem like haughty and decadent breed of dog towards the Dog layman.

Surprisingly, a brief history from the dog is really very lower-to-earth. Poodles are water dogs. They're naturals at hunting wild birds in water as well as on land. The name Dog originates from the German words Pudel or Pudelhund, meaning splashing and splashing dog correspondingly. The reputation for poodle relates to the British word puddle. Knowing Poodles are named following a simple puddle helps make the breed appear less intimidating already. Poodles probably originated from Eastern Europe and they've been popular throughout Europe for years and years. However, it's the French who're given credit for that breed.

French Dog breeders effectively cultivated the 3 sizes of Dog: miniature, toy and standard.

The 3 sizes of Dog: miniature, toy and standard have similar traits of Poodles but differ in weight and height. Miniature Poodles are 15 to 17 pounds and eleven to 15 inches tall in the shoulder. Toy Poodles are 6 to 9 pounds and as much as ten inches in the shoulder. Standard Poodles are forty-five to 70 pounds and also over 15 inches in the shoulder.

Dog breeders breed for overall traits for example high degree of energy, intelligence, proud or regal carriage, straight, delicate muzzle, small, oblong ft, and curly, dense fur among other characteristics. There are lots of champion lines of Dog because of the many winners of yankee Kennel Club along with other canine association competitions. Purebred Poodles should have a documented pedigree or ancestry showing proof of past champions within the genetic line.

Poodles, like other purebred dogs, possess some common genetic flaws, which result in health conditions. Dog breeders should discontinue breeding any line found to possess these conditions. A few of the likely health issues are: Addison's disease, gastric dilatation volvulus (GDV), thyroid and kidney conditions, hip dysplasia, and cancer.

When interviewing Dog breeders, buyers should bring a summary of inquiries to determine a trustworthy breeder from the bad breeder. Buyers must do their homework ahead of time and anticipate to invest in Poodles during the time of purchase.

Some excellent questions you should ask to assist buyers find good Dog breeders include would you keep your own kennel and may I visit it, can one satisfy the parents and receive pedigree papers, can one get medical and immunization records and would you provide a warranty. Good Dog breeders will run their very own kennels and encourage potential customers to go to and meet not just the young puppies however the parents too. The kennels ought to be neat and allow good socialization. Trustworthy breeders may also give new proprietors plenty of information out Poodles, especially vehicle and feeding instructions.

Good Dog breeders will care in which the young puppies 're going and what sort of care they'll receive. Have a much solutions for that breeder too to questions regarding your house and atmosphere.
